PS Plus Extra and Premium May 2026 Games Revealed With Red Dead Redemption 2 Return

Sony has officially revealed the latest lineup of games heading to the PlayStation Plus Extra and Premium catalogs in May 2026, and while this month’s selection may not be the biggest blockbuster drop fans have ever seen, there are still several standout additions worth paying attention to. Most notably, Rockstar’s legendary western adventure Red Dead Redemption 2 is making its return to the service, giving subscribers another chance to dive into one of the most critically acclaimed open-world games ever created.

The new catalog update arrives on May 19 and includes a mix of action RPGs, narrative adventures, Soulslike titles, and retro classics for Premium members. Full PS Plus Extra and Premium Lineup for May 2026

Sony confirmed that the following games will join the PS Plus Game Catalog next week:

PS Plus Extra Games

  • Star Wars Outlaws | PS5

  • Red Dead Redemption 2 | PS4

  • Bramble: The Mountain King | PS5, PS4

  • The Thaumaturge | PS5

  • Flintlock: The Siege of Dawn | PS5

  • Broken Sword – Shadows of the Templar: Reforged | PS5, PS4

  • Enotria: The Last Song Standard Edition | PS5

PS Plus Premium Classics

  • Time Crisis | PS5, PS4

Although some fans expected a larger lineup, the return of Red Dead Redemption 2 alone gives this month’s update considerable weight. Since the game was previously available on PS Plus before leaving the service, many subscribers who missed it the first time now have another opportunity to experience Arthur Morgan’s unforgettable journey through the dying Wild West.

Red Dead Redemption 2 Headlines the Catalog Update

There’s no denying that Red Dead Redemption 2 is the major attraction this month. Developed by Rockstar Games, the title remains one of the most immersive open-world experiences available on PlayStation. From its detailed world design to its emotional storytelling, the game continues to set the standard for cinematic single-player adventures years after its original release.

For PS Plus subscribers who signed up after RDR2 initially left the service, its return holds special importance. In addition to the massive single-player campaign, subscribers also gain access to Red Dead Online, allowing players to explore the frontier together in multiplayer.

Meanwhile, Ubisoft’s Star Wars Outlaws also stands out as one of the more interesting additions. As the first open-world Star Wars game, it lets players step into the role of Kay Vess, navigating criminal syndicates and dangerous missions across the galaxy. While the game received mixed reactions at launch, PS Plus gives players a low-risk opportunity to try it themselves.

Several Underrated Games Could Surprise Players

Beyond the headline titles, May’s catalog includes several games that flew under the radar when they originally launched.

Bramble: The Mountain King offers a dark fantasy adventure inspired by Nordic folklore, blending eerie storytelling with striking visuals. For players who enjoy atmospheric indie games with horror elements, this one could become a hidden gem in the lineup.

The Thaumaturge brings a unique mix of narrative-driven RPG mechanics and supernatural detective themes. Set in an alternate historical setting, the game focuses heavily on choice-driven storytelling and tactical combat.

Fans of Soulslike combat may also want to check out Flintlock: The Siege of Dawn and Enotria: The Last Song. Both titles combine challenging action combat with fantasy settings, though each approaches the genre differently. Flintlock mixes gunpowder combat with magical abilities, while Enotria draws inspiration from Italian folklore and theatrical themes.

For classic adventure fans, Broken Sword – Shadows of the Templar: Reforged modernizes one of gaming’s most beloved point-and-click adventures with enhanced visuals and updated features.

Premium Subscribers Get a Retro Classic

PS Plus Premium members also receive Time Crisis, the legendary arcade shooter that originally debuted on the first PlayStation in 1997. Sony announced that the new release brings extra features, including gyro aiming and content that was originally exclusive to consoles.

Retro additions like this continue to be one of the key selling points of the Premium tier, especially for longtime PlayStation fans interested in revisiting classic titles from earlier console generations.

Some Games Are Leaving PS Plus Soon

As always, new additions also mean several games are preparing to leave the catalog. It has been confirmed by Sony that Control, Mortal Shell, Sand Land, and The Dark Pictures Anthology titles will leave the service on May 19.

Players interested in those games only have a limited amount of time remaining to finish them before they disappear from the subscription library.
